Analysis of Claude Code History Viewer

Overall verdict

  • Claude Code History Viewer is a useful open-source utility for developers who want to browse, search, and review their Claude Code conversation and session histories in a more accessible and organized way than raw log files. As a community tool, its quality depends on active maintenance, but it fills a genuine gap for users who rely heavily on Claude Code and need better visibility into past interactions.

Why this product is good

  • It provides an organized, searchable interface for reviewing past Claude Code sessions instead of digging through raw logs or JSON files
  • Being open-source on GitHub, it is free to use, transparent, and can be inspected or customized to fit your workflow
  • It helps developers recall previous prompts, solutions, and context, improving continuity across coding sessions
  • It can serve as a reference archive for reproducing or auditing AI-assisted coding work
